gerrit adriaenszoon berckheyde (1638 – 1698)
Gerrit Adriaenszoon Berckheyde (1638-1698) was a Dutch Golden Age painter renowned for his detailed cityscapes of Haarlem & Amsterdam. Influenced by Saenredam, he captured architectural precision and spacious views—a key figure in Dutch Classicism.
